Series 6000 Sliding System

 

The Series 6000 Sliding System is used to form full‑height glazed meeting rooms that balance transparency, separation, and flexibility. The top‑hung, track‑and‑pelmet design eliminates floor tracks, allowing continuous flooring and clean transitions between spaces: an important consideration in high‑quality workplace interiors.

Capable of supporting tall, heavy door panels, the system comfortably accommodates large glazed or timber doors while maintaining smooth operation. The concealed pelmet provides easy access for adjustment and maintenance, ensuring long‑term performance without compromising the architectural finish. The result is a refined, highly functional sliding solution that integrates seamlessly with partition and joinery systems.

Wood-Effect Powder coat

 

Wood‑effect aluminium allows designers to achieve the warmth and character of timber with the precision and consistency of aluminium. A high‑definition wood‑grain finish replicates natural timber tones and texture, making it ideal for interiors where a softer, more tactile aesthetic is desired.

Unlike natural timber, wood‑effect aluminium offers greater dimensional stability and uniformity across large elements such as doors, partitions, and joinery.

This provides a low‑maintenance solution that supports design intent over time, without compromising detailing, alignment, or finish consistency.

LDF Partition Doors

 

LDF doors offer a well‑balanced solution for internal spaces, combining a solid core construction with manageable weight for easy handling and installation.

Their robust build provides a sense of quality and permanence, making them well suited to workplaces where durability and daily use are key considerations.

The solid core helps maintain effective acoustic separation between rooms, supporting privacy and focus without introducing unnecessary bulk. This makes LDF doors a practical and refined choice for meeting rooms, offices, and internal zones where acoustic performance and ease of use need to work hand in hand.
